I’m just curious if the cooler works as good as it would if it was not in that storage bay because as we all know, cold air sinks, while hot air rises and normal campers and RVs, the heat ducks are on the ground in the bay that your air conditioner, while your air conditioner is usually on the ceiling and the AC ducks are in the ceiling in between all the rafters
@codyschwoch5451
@codyschwoch5451 4 ай бұрын
I guess I have one more question what are you doing to make it so that when you drive your motorhome that water is not getting splashed back up into that storage bay because otherwise you’re just going to be replacing air conditioners left and right because they’re rotting away or theregetting clogged fins because the tires are shooting up all that road debris
@Independent_DIY
@Independent_DIY 4 ай бұрын
@@codyschwoch5451 Our RV has a furnace that puts heat out through the floor like a normal RV. Winnebago went to this design because it was more efficient and put less weight on the top making the handling a little better. Our AC is ducted so that the cold air comes through the roof. Truth be told the AC we retrofitted did not have as many BTU's as the factory unit and If our finances where better I would have found a place to get that repaired. But the unit we did buy was way more efficient and used less energy for our boondocking needs. On really hot days, this system I built could use a booster such as a small battery powered unit. But we were more than happy with the outcome because it was so much better than no air conditioning. As far as going down the road with it, I don't see an issue. I can spray it out to clean it if I like. Not that much road debris is really getting up there and it is strapped down good and tight. Hope this helps!
